       The Committee on Criminal Justice (Gibson) recommended the
       following:
       
    1         Senate Amendment (with title amendment)
    2  
    3         Delete everything after the enacting clause
    4  and insert:
    5         775.15 Time limitations; general time limitations;
    6  exceptions.—
    7         (21)(a)The prosecution for a violation of any of the
    8  following, may be commenced at any time:
    9         1.Chapter 794, except for a violation of s. 794.024, s.
   10  794.027, s. 794.03, or s. 794.075; or
   11         2.Section 800.04(7)(a)3.; or
   12         3. Section 827.071(2) or (3).
   13         (b)This subsection applies to any offense that is not
   14  otherwise barred from prosecution on or before July 1, 2022
   15  ================= T I T L E  A M E N D M E N T ================
   16  And the title is amended as follows:
   17         Delete everything before the enacting clause
   18  and insert:
   19                        A bill to be entitled                      
   20         An act relating to statutes of limitations for sexual
   21         offenses; amending s. 775.15, F.S.; eliminating
   22         statutes of limitations periods for prosecution of
   23         specified sexual offenses; providing applicability;
   24         providing an effective date.
